Installation
Use NMM or extract the files into the skyrim root folder manually. Make sure that the .esp is below mods that affect followers such as UFO

Uninstallation
Use NMM or delete all of the files manually. If you are doing it manually makes sure to take out the .TARGA, .dds, and the .NIF files with the number 0001990F located at
skyrim/Data/textures/actors/FaceGenData/FaceTint/Skyrim.esm and
skyrim/Data/meshes/actors/FaceGenData/FaceGeom/Skyrim.esm

Want to customize Eola further to get rid of her dirt or warpaint? Scar? Add new hair?
  • You’ll need to open then Creation Kit. If you haven’t gotten it already download it in the steam library in the tools section.
  • Open my mod, by clicking on the folder icon around the top-left corner and checking my .esp from the list. Click ok to whatever comes up.
  • In the actors tab at the object window, search Eola and double click on her name.
  • A window should pop up. Check the box below beside the word head to see her face (some ENBs don’t make objects in the CK show. TEMPORARILY REMOVE THE d3d9.dll TO SOLVE THIS) Move through the tabs until you reach Character Gen Parts.
  • Char Gen Parts is where you can edit the skin, hair, eye color, tattoo visibility, etc for your character. If you want to remove dirt or warpaint or anything else there is a long list of them on the left-hand side. To get rid of them, just set the tone to color average. NOTE THAT YOU CAN’T GIVE NPCS CUSTOM WARPAINT HERE. You’d get weird freckles instead. (The things used for Eola is FemaleHeadWarpaint_07, Dirt_01 and Eyeliner_01)
  • Scars are located at the bottom right box where it says Additional Head Parts. Click on the scars and press delete to remove them.
  • If you want to put custom hair, Apachii posted a quick tutorial in her mod description.
  • Once you are satisfied, hit OK. Then click the NPC’s name again at the object window and hit ctrl+f4 to export the face textures (otherwise you’d get the grey face).
  • Save your new .esp under a new name because CK is weird like that.
  • In the load order, uncheck or delete my esp to make your customized one work.
